  • 21 Eleasias 1500 DR

    IMMERSEA - Thousandslayer’s Trading Priakos has opened a second warehouse.

    The brick-walled, slate-roofed building stands in one of the disused feedlots that once housed pigs and other livestock in Immersea. Buyers looking for cured meats or a bottle of Alzael’s Best cherry brandy need only seek out the small cottage one feedlot over from the new warehouse.

    JUNIRIL - Yestereve, a trio of old warriors came stumbling out of the bogs that border Juniril.

    One of the three was severely wounded, and was half-walked, half-carried by his battle companions to the doors of the High Helm. The stablemaster, Watchknight Gralthandor of Helm, received the wounded man within the High Helm’s stables to care for him. According to Gralthandor, after he had closed the worst of the warrior’s wounds by means of his magic, the other two warriors began “to melt and reform. Their faces shifted into the gray likenesses of doppelgangers, Helm strike me down if I’m wrong.” The doppelgangers did not attack the cleric. Instead they pointed as one to the wounded man and identified him as Lord Garlingar Haelbroke. “This one fought for us. This one saved us. He could not slay the one who imprisoned us, though he fought fiercely. Inform him we have repaid our debt.” Gralthandor claims the two doppelgangers resumed their original form–that of a pair of veteran lady warriors–and disappeared into the night.

    STAG’S SKULL BRIDGE - A wyvern was driven back into the skies over the Hullack Forest by Purple Dragons.

    The hungry beast was chasing a pair of unfortunates who dared venture into the forest five days ago in an ill-advised attempt to observe a wyvern moot. Using alchemical compounds (the recipes for which are surely a war wizard secret) fastened to heavy bolts, the watch Dragons fired their crossbows at the wyvern as it made ready to pounce. The bolts struck the creature but did not pierce its skin. Instead, the bolts exploded into reeking clouds of orange and green smoke that caused the wyvern to sneeze uncontrollably and vomit all over the trees. The creature made for the sky immediately after. A pair of Dragons escorted the terrified explorers across the bridge and accompanied them to Thunderstone.
